New chapter being written for Gulf, Strait of Hormuz – Iran’s Supreme Leader says region ‘shares common destiny’ away from ‘outsiders driven by greed’
Facebook

Background: Leadership Change in Iran

A statement by Iran’s Supreme Leader, Ayatollah Mojtaba Khamenei, was read out on state television on Thursday, where he praised a ‘new chapter’ for the Gulf and the Strait of Hormuz.

Screengrab of video

Mojtaba Khamenei assumed the position of Supreme Leader of Iran on March 8, succeeding his father, Ali Khamenei, who was killed in US-Israeli strikes on Tehran at the start of the Iran war.

Statement on Regional Developments

“Today, with two months having passed since the largest military campaign and aggression by the world’s bullies in the region, and the United States’ humiliating defeat in its own scheme, a new chapter is being written for the Gulf and the Strait of Hormuz,” he said.

Vision for the Gulf’s Future

“By the grace and power of God, the future of the Gulf region will be a bright one, a future without America, serving the progress, comfort, and prosperity of its peoples.

Screengrab of video

We share a common destiny with our neighbours along the waters of the Gulf and the Sea of Oman,” he went on.

Warning to External Powers

“Outsiders who, driven by greed, come from thousands of miles away to stir trouble have no place there, except at the bottom of its waters,” he warned.
